Liquid to a solid
Freezing
Molecules of a substance speed up
Heat up
Charles's Law
V1/T1=V2/T2
Model of solid particles
Molecules of a substance slow down
Cool Down
Gas to a liquid
Condensation
Heat in the form of heat
Thermal energy
Definite volume and definite shape
Solid
Model of gas particles
Definite volume, takes the shape of the container
Liquid
Result of a force distributed over an area
Pressure
A solid to a liquid
Melting
Takes the volume and shape of the container
Gas
Liquid to Gas
Evaporation
Boyle's Law
P1V1=P2V2
Energy of motion
Kinetic energy
Temperature during a phase change
It doesn't change
Solid directly to a Gas
Sublimation
Combined Gas Law
P1V1/T1 = P2V2/T2
Kinetic Theory
Constant motion of particles
Factors that affect Gas Pressure
Volume Temperature
# of Particles
